The ATW-DA49 is a UHF active unity-gain diversity antenna
distribution system that enables one pair of antennas to feed
multiple wireless systems. One ATW-DA49 unit can support up
to four wireless receivers.
A wide-band unit that operates over a nominal 440-900 MHz
range, the ATW-DA49 is designed to complement
Audio-Technica 2000 and 3000 Series wireless systems. It is
also suitable for many other wireless systems (with external
BNC antenna connections) operating within the 440-900 MHz
range.
The ATW-DA49 provides two identical sections, one for each
antenna of a UHF diversity wireless system. Each section in
the unit comprises an antenna input and four isolated receiver
outputs. All RF connectors are BNC-type. Ten BNC-to-BNC RF
interconnect cables are included with the unit.
Antennas can be remotely located from the unit. However, due
to signal loss in cables at UHF frequencies, use the lowest-loss
RF cable type(s) practical for any cable runs over 25 feet. RG-8
is a good choice. Use only copper-shielded cable, not CATV-type
foil-shielded wire. The included ATW-RM1 rack-mount hardware
kit with RF cables and connectors permits front-panel antenna
mounting.
Either passive or active antennas may be used. Both input
jacks offer switchable +12 V DC output on their center pins to
operate Audio-Technica powered antennas or other in-line RF
devices if desired. Up to 100 mA can be drawn from each
antenna input jack.
Four jacks on the rear panel (controlled by the unit's power
switch) provide 12V DC (center positive) to power as many as
four receivers operating on 12 volts at up to 500 mA each.
Included with the unit are four DC cables appropriate for use
with ATW-R3100 or ATW-R2100 (or like-powered) receivers.
The 12-volt supplies for powering receivers are short-circuit
protected. The unit features all-metal construction for extreme
durability and protection from radio frequency interference.

WARNING: This apparatus must be grounded.
This product is a safety class 1 product. There must be an
uninterruptible safety earth ground from the main power
source to the product's AC input. Whenever it is likely that
the protection has been impaired, disconnect the power cord
until the ground has been restored.

The detachable IEC type power input cord supplied is intended for
use in regions with mains voltage in the range of 100–125VAC
only. Use only the furnished power cord that includes the
appropriate NEMA 5-15P/ANSI C73.11 type attachment plug.
For use in geographical areas with mains voltage outside of the
range 100–125VAC, it is necessary for the user to utilize a power
cord rated and configured for operation in their region. Replace the
supplied power cord with a cord rated for correct voltage operation.
Power Connections
The switching power supply is designed to operate properly
from any AC power source 100-240V, 50/60 Hz without user
adjustment. Simply connect the power supply to a standard AC
power outlet, using only an IEC 320-type input cordset
approved for the country of use.
